After removing the door panel and the moisture barrier, found my passenger's side window regulator has failed and I have to cut the cable to free it. So I ordered a used unit off fleabay and will install my new plastic clip onto it, along with the zip tie mod before installing.
Figured I would try a used one as my motor is good and after modifying with the new cable clip from the regulator repair kit I had on hand it should be fine. If not... no biggie, it was a $40 experiment and I'll order a new OE unit. :thumbup: |
